Enough venting. Andy now finds himself in the semifinals of the All England Lawn and Tennis Championships for the second consecutive year. In addition, as many of you know, Andy has reached this point without losing a set, and today was the first time his match extended beyond two hours of play.
Ancic will come in as a heavy underdog, but after watching him take Tim Henman apart today, he certainly stands to be a formidable foe for Andy when they meet on Friday. It should also be known that Ancic is the only player to have taken a set from Andy in the month of June. Andy beat him 76 46 64 in the 2nd round of the Stella Artois Championships.
Andy did commit an unusually high amount of unforced errors today, and will need to tidy up his game a bit as he looks to capture his first Wimbledon, but I am expecting a solid performance on Friday, and yet another convincing win.
